Output bb791040878b0a18ee89099dd68c50dec0163627f58454eea63d52fa66f01b3e:3

value
18164670
script pubkey
OP_0 OP_PUSHBYTES_20 93ea44c16bd3cdef9661015ed566f16adb9e6a61
address
bc1qj04yfstt60x7l9npq90d2eh3dtdeu6np2rkl8j
transaction
bb791040878b0a18ee89099dd68c50dec0163627f58454eea63d52fa66f01b3e
spent
true